Annual Full Moon Celebrations to Take Place on August 15

Free entrance to museums and archeological sights, and 100 special events will take place as part of the 2019 celebration.


Every August, in cooperation with the Ministry of Culture and Sports, archeological sites, museums and monuments all around Greece extent their opening hours and offer free entrance during the evening of the full moon. This year will be no different, even though the full moon coincides with the celebration of the assumption of the Virgin Mary, on August 15.

This year, more than 100 special events, including many concerts, but also poetry recitals and performance art, will take place at the archaeological sites, monuments and museums around the country. Most of the events will take place on the evening of the 15th, while some will take place in the days leading up to, and following the full moon (August 11th until August 19th).
